Hyderabad, KPHB police have arrested six accused so far in the case of placing offensive and misleading banners aimed at tarnishing the image of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) leader and Member of Parliament Eetela Rajender.

Police said that these banners were placed on a foot overbridge in KPHB in an attempt to damage the reputation of the BJP and the MP. In this connection, a case was registered at KPHB police station under Crime Number 714/2026 under Sections 352 and 353(2) of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S).

Police arrested the accused Janyavula Ramakrishna (51) and Gazula Rakesh (34) today. Meanwhile, Syed Kudrat Ahmed (50), Syed Meraj (35), Shaikh Kaleem (31), and Nasiruddin alias Afroz (32) were already arrested on June 6. Police are conducting further investigation into the case.

Charminar

The Charminar is a historic monument and mosque located in Hyderabad, India, built in 1591 by Muhammad Quli Qutb Shah, the fifth ruler of the Qutb Shahi dynasty. It was constructed to commemorate the founding of Hyderabad and the end of a plague in the city, serving as a central landmark and symbol of the region’s rich cultural heritage. Today, it remains one of India’s most iconic structures, surrounded by bustling markets and vibrant local life.

Golconda Fort

Golconda Fort, located in Hyderabad, India, is a historic fortress renowned for its impressive architecture and legendary diamond trade. Originally built as a mud fort by the Kakatiya dynasty in the 13th century, it was later fortified by the Qutb Shahi sultans, who transformed it into a majestic granite stronghold. The fort is famous for its acoustic system, automated water supply, and as the source of world-renowned diamonds like the Koh-i-Noor.

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S)

The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S) is a comprehensive criminal code enacted by the Parliament of India in 2023 to replace the colonial-era Indian Penal Code (IPC) of 1860. It represents a significant legal reform aimed at modernizing and decolonizing India’s criminal justice system, incorporating contemporary offenses and stricter punishments. The BNS came into effect on July 1, 2024, marking a historic shift in India’s legal framework.
